Wind Chill Warning in Concord, New Hampshire
Concord, NH – Temperatures continue to fall to below zero by this afternoon and continue falling overnight. Temperatures will not begin to rise again until after sunrise Saturday morning. 14 Local Social Service Agencies, Food Pantries and Churches Receive Donated Food
CONCORD, NH — The Capital Region Food Program (CRFP) distributed over 2.4955 tons of nonperishable food items to 14 area social service agencies, food pantries, and churches as part of the program’s Year Round Distribution Project (YRDP) on Tuesday, January 10th. The Concord City Council Approved Two New Nonprofit Buildings
CONCORD, NH — Last week, the Concord City Council authorized up to one million dollars in Community Development Block Grants to facilitate the transformation of two structures downtown into premises for nonprofit organizations. Two New Hampshire Buildings Will Go Teal This Month as Part of an Alzheimer’s Awareness Event
MANCHESTER, NH – The City Hall Plaza Tower and Hotel Concord will be lit up with teal on November 3rd during The Light the World in Teal campaign to raise awareness for Alzheimer’s during its Awareness Month.
